Free Sequin Gown & Cape Crochet Pattern

This time my free pattern is for a 12-inch fashion doll.

Her gown features a sequined bodice.

Her matching cape has a sequined collar.

As you can see the set was made using size 10 crochet thread.  The addition of the sequins make an otherwise simple dress & cape into something spectacular.

To work with sequins you must thread them onto your crochet thread.  Then before you finish a stitch that requires a sequin you first slide the sequin as close to the hook as you can, yo and finish your stitch!

6 Inch Caroler Dolls Free Crochet Pattern


6 Inch Caroler Dolls Free Crochet Pattern

MATERIALS:

1” doll head with hands for ea Caroler, Red Heart TLC yarn in Scarlet and Celery, Lion Brand Fun Fur in White, E and H hooks, small amount of stuffing, small amount of cardboard, craft glue, needle and thread.

FINISHED SIZE: 6” tall

Gauge: 4 sc sts = 1”, 4 rows sc = 1”

BODY:

With yarn and H hook ch-3, sl st to form a ring.

RND 1: Ch-1, work 6 sc in ring, sl st top beg sc, ch-1, turn. (6 sts)

RND 2: Sc ea st around, sl st top beg sc, ch-1, turn.

RND 3: (2 sc next st, sc next st) around, sl st top beg sc, ch-1, turn. (9 sts)

RND 4: (2 sc next st, sc next st) 4 times, 2 sc last st, sl st top beg sc, ch-1, turn. (14 sts)

RND 5: Rep rnd 2.

RND 6: (Sk next st, sc next 6 sts) around, sl st top beg sc, ch-1, turn. (12 sts)

RND 7: (Sk next st, sc next 3 sts) around, sl st top beg sc, ch-1, turn. (9 sts)

RND 8: Rep rnd 2.

RND 9: 2 sc ea st around, sl st top beg sc, ch-1, turn. (18 sts)

RND 10: Rep rnd 3. (27 sts)

RND 11-20: Rep rnd 2. End rnd 20 fasten off.

BOTTOM:

With yarn and H hook ch-3, sl st to form a ring.

RND 1: Ch-1, work 6 sc in ring, sl st top beg sc, ch-1, turn. (6 sts)

RND 2: 2 sc ea st around, sl st top beg sc, ch-1, turn. (12 sts)

RND 3: (2 sc next st, sc next 2 sts) around, sl st top beg sc, ch-1, turn. (16 sts)

RND 4: (2 sc next st, sc next 3 sts) around, sl st top beg sc, fasten off. (20 sts)

Using bottom as a pattern cut one of cardboard. Stuff body, sew bottom to opening inserting cardboard as you sew.

TRIM:

ROW 1: With White Fun Fur and E hook ch-3, hdc 3rd ch from hook, ch-1, turn. (1 st)

ROW 2: Hdc only st, ch-1, turn.

Rep row 2 until piece measures 17-1\2”.

Find center of trim. With needle and thread sew center of trim to back of body’s neck, over waist and then around bottom of skirt.

SLEEVES (MAKE TWO):

With yarn and H hook ch-3, sl st to form a ring.

RND 1: Ch-1, work 6 sc in ring, sl st top beg sc, ch-1, turn. (6 sts)

RND 2-6: Sc ea st around, sl st top beg sc, ch-1, turn. End rnd 6 fasten off.

Sew one sleeve to ea side of body at shoulders. Glue hand in bottom ea sleeve.

HAT:

RND 1: With yarn and H hook ch-8, sl st to form a ring, ch-1, sc in ea ch around, sl st top beg sc, ch-1, turn. (8 sts)

RND 2: Sc next st, hdc next, 2 dc next 2, hdc next, sc next, 2 dc last 2 sts, join white fun fur, sl st top beg sc, turn, fasten off other yarn. (12 sts)

RND 3: (ch-3, sl st next st) around, fasten off.

Slide doll’s ponytail through opening in rnd 1 of hat. Slide hat onto head. Glue head onto neck of body. Cut a small piece of cardboard and fold in half to be the songbook. Glue book into hands.

Scrap Book Friend Doll Free Crochet Pattern


Scrapbooking Friend Doll Free Crochet Pattern

MATERIALS NEEDED:

1 skein TLC Amore yarn in White and Red Velvet, H hook, needle to take yarn, needle and thread, 3-1\4” tall porcelain doll head with arms, stuffing, small amount foam board, small amount illustrator’s board or thick cardboard, 12-1\2” piece of 1\4” thick dowel, craft glue, 5 round Velcro fasteners and 35-7 X 14mm teardrop pearls.

Gauge: 4 sc = 1", 4 sc rows = 1"

DRESS:
RND 1: With Red velvet and H hook ch-20, sl st to from a ring, ch-1, sc in ea ch around, sl st top beg sc, ch-1, turn. (20 sts)

RND 2-3: Sc ea st around, sl st top beg sc, ch-1, turn.

RND 4: Sk 1st st, sc next 9 sts, sk next st, sc last 9 sts, sl st top beg sc, ch-1, turn. (18 sts)

RND 5: Sc ea st around, sl st top beg sc, ch-1, turn.

RND 6: (Sk next st, sc next 5 sts) around, sl st top beg sc, ch-1, turn. (15 sts)

RND 7: Rep rnd 5.

RND 8: (Sk next st, sc next 4 sts) around, sl st top beg sc, ch-1, turn. (12 sts)

RND 9-10: Rep rnd 5.

RND 11-12: (2 sc next st, sc next st) around, sl st top beg sc, ch-1, turn. (18 sts)(27 sts)

RND 13: Rep rnd 5.

RND 14: Sc next 2 sts, (2 sc next st, sc next 4 sts) around, sl st top beg sc, ch-1, turn. (32 sts)

RND 15-43: Rep rnd 5. At the end of rnd 43 fasten off.

Glue top of dress around doll head at shoulders, let dry.


DRESS BOTTOM:
With white and H hook ch-4, sl st to from a ring.

RND 1: Ch-1, work 8 sc in ring, sl st top beg sc, ch-1, turn. (8 sts)

RND 2-4: (2 sc next st, sc next st) around, sl st top beg sc, ch-1, turn. (12 sts)(18 sts)(27 sts)

RND 5: Sc ea st around, sl st top beg sc, fasten off.

Cut a piece of illustrator’s board or thick cardboard smaller than the bottom just made. Place the dowel inside, top of doll’s head for added strength. Place stuffing inside the porcelain head to hold dowel in place. Stuff dress and sew bottom to the bottom of the dress inserting cardboard as you sew.

SLEEVES (MAKE TWO):

With Red velvet and H hook ch-4, sl st to from a ring.

RND 1: Ch-1, work 8 sc in ring, sl st top beg sc, ch-1, turn. (8 sts)

RND 2: 2 sc ea st around, sl st top beg sc, ch-1, turn. (16 sts)

RND 3-6: Sc ea st around, sl st top beg sc, ch-1, turn.

RND 7-9: (Sk next st, sc next 3 sts) around, sl st top beg sc, ch-1, turn. (12 sts)(8 sts)(6 sts)

RND 10: Sc ea st around, sl st top beg sc, fasten off.

Glue top of arm inside ea sleeve.

SLEEVE CAP (MAKE TWO):

ROW 1: With white and H hook ch-7, sl st 5th ch from hook, sk next ch, ch-4, sl st in last ch, turn.

ROW 2: Ch-4, sl st next lp, ch-4, sl st sa lp, ch-4, sl st next lp, turn.

ROW 3: Ch-4, sl st next lp, ch-4, sl st sa lp, (ch-4, sl st next lp) twice, turn.

RND 4: (Ch-4, sl st next lp) across, turn.

RND 5: * Ch-3, sl st next lp, (ch-3, sl st sa lp) twice, * rep bet ** across, fasten off.
With needle and thread, sew sleeve cap to sleeves. Glue ea completed sleeve to doll at shoulders and let dry. With needle and thread, sew 5 teardrop pearls evenly across the bottom of ea sleeve cap making certain to sew one pearl at ea end.

BASE (MAKE TWO):

With Red and H hook rep rnd 1-5 of dress bottom, do not fasten off.

RND 6: Sc next 2 sts, (2 sc next st, sc next 4 sts) around, sl st top beg sc, ch-1, turn. (32 sts)

RND 7: (2 sc next st, sc next 3 sts) around, sl st top beg sc, ch-1, turn. (40 sts)

RND 8: * Sc next 7 sts, (sc, ch-2, sc) next st, * rep bet ** around, sl st top beg sc, ch-1, turn. (45 sts)

RND 9-12: Sc ea st to ch-2 sp, (sc, ch-2, sc) ea ch-2 sp, around, sl st top beg sc, ch-1, turn. At the end of rnd 12 fasten off. (55 sts)(65 sts)(75 sts)(85 sts)

Cut a piece of foam board to fit just inside base sections. With needle and yarn sew the two base piece tog, inserting foam board as you sew.

SECTIONS (MAKE 5 RED AND 5 WHITE):

ROW 1: With yarn and H hook ch-2, sc 2nd ch from hook, sc ea ch across, ch-1, turn. (3 sts)

ROW 2: Sc ea st across, ch-1, turn.

ROW 3-4: 2 sc 1st st, sc ea st across, ch-1, turn. (4 sts)(5 sts)

ROW 5-6: Rep row 2.

ROW 7-8: Rep row 3-4. (6 sts)(7 sts)

ROW 9-10: Rep row 2.

ROW 11-12: Rep row 3-4. (8 sts)(9 sts)

ROW 13-14: Rep row 2.

ROW 15-16: Rep row 3-4. (10 sts)(11 sts)

ROW 17-18: Rep row 2.

ROW 19-20: Rep row 3-4. (12 sts)(13 sts)

ROW 21-22: Rep row 2.

ROW 23-24: Rep row 3-4. (14 sts)(15 sts)

ROW 25-26: Rep row 2.

ROW 27-28: Rep row 3-4. (16 sts)(17 sts)

ROW 29: Rep row 2. At the end or row 29 fasten off.

Cut five pieces of illustrator’s board or cardboard to fit inside section. Sew a white section to a red section with needle and yarn inserting cardboard as you sew. You will make five of these. Line up the long bottom section to one side of base and sew tog, rep around base.

HOLDING TABS (MAKE 5):

ROW 1: With Red and H hook ch-4, sc 2nd ch from hook, sc ea ch across, ch-1, turn. (3 sts)

ROW 2-10: Sc ea st across, ch-1, turn. At the end of row 10 fasten off.

With needle and yarn sew one end of the tab to inside section about 5” down from the short end. Cut 3 round Velcro fasteners in half. With needle and thread sew the soft side to the red tab and the lp side to the corresponding spot on ea section.

Cut 2 more round Velcro fasteners in half, these and the left over one from above, with needle and thread sew the soft half to the inside top of ea section.

With needle and yarn sew the doll to the center of the base. With a pin, make where ea section hit the doll. Sew lp side of the Velcro at ea point, removing pins.

DRESS\BASE TRIM (MAKE 5):

1ST FLOWER: With white and H hook, ch-8, sl st to from a ring, ch-1, sc in ring, *ch-4, 2 trc cl, ch-4, sc in ring, * 4 times, fasten off.

2ND FLOWER: Join white in sc bet 2 bottom petals of flower just made, ch-8, sl st in sa sc, ch-1, sc in ring, * Ch-4, 2 trc cl, ch-4, sc in ring, * rep bet ** 3 times, fasten off.

3RD-5TH FLOWER: Join white in bottom petal cl, ch-8, sl st sa st, ch-1, sc in ring, * ch-4, 2 trc cl, ch-4, sc in ring, * rep bet ** 3 times, fasten off.

With needle and thread sew a single teardrop pearl in ea hole of ea petal. Tack the sections tog at 1st flower, petal to petal making along row. With pins, place the trim around the doll making sure the trim covers ea open section in the base. Tack in place.

Alexander Free Crochet Pattern


ALEXANDER ANN


MATERIALS:

Size 10 crochet thread in Cream, Navy, Black, Maze, White & Red, 6 crochet hook or hook needed to obtain gauge, small amount of stuffing, needle to take crochet thread, fabric paint in black and red, needle and embroidery thread (498 red).

FINISHED SIZE: 7-1\2”

Gauge: 8 hdc sts = 1”, 7 rows hdc = 1”

HEAD:
With Cream thread and 6 hook ch-3, sl st to form a ring.

RND 1: Ch-1, work 8 hdc in ring, sl st top beg hdc, ch-1, turn. (8 sts)

RND 2: (2 hdc next st, hdc next st) around, sl st top beg hdc, ch-1, turn. (12 sts)

RND 3-6: Hdc ea st around, sl st top beg hdc, ch-1, turn.

RND 7: (Hdc dec next 2 sts, hdc next 2 sts) around, sl st top beg hdc, ch-1, turn. (9 sts)

RND 8: Hdc ea st around, sl st top beg hdc, ch-1, turn.

RND 9: Work 2 hdc in ea st around, sl st top beg hdc, ch-1, turn. (18 sts)

RND 10: (2 hdc next st, hdc next st) around, sl st top beg hdc, ch-1, turn. (27 sts)

RND 11-18: Hdc ea st around, sl st top beg hdc, ch-1, turn.

RND 19: Ch-5, count over 13 sts from join, sl st next st, ch-1, turn, hdc in ea ch across, hdc next 13 sts, (you have just formed one leg opening) sl st top beg hdc, ch-1, turn. (186 sts)

RND 20-21: Hdc ea st around, sl st top beg hdc, ch-1, turn.

RND 22: (Hdc dec next 2 sts, hdc next 4 sts), sl st top beg hdc, ch-1, turn. (15 sts)

RND 23-24: Hdc ea st around, sl st top beg hdc, ch-1, turn.

RND 25: (Hdc dec next 2 sts, hdc next 3 sts) around, join Red, fasten off Cream, sl st top beg hdc, ch-1, turn. (12 sts)

RND 26: Hdc ea st around, join White, fasten off Red, sl st top beg hdc, ch-1, turn.

RND 27: Hdc ea st around, join Navy, fasten off White, sl st top beg hdc, ch-1, turn.

RND 28: Hdc ea st around, join Red, fasten off Navy, sl st top beg hdc, ch-1, turn.

RND 29: Rep rnd 26.

RND 30: Rep rnd 27.

RND 31: Rep rnd 28.

RND 32: Hdc ea st around, join Black, fasten off Navy, sl st top beg ch-1, turn.

RND 33: Hdc next, 2 dc next 2, hdc next, sc next 8, sl st top beg sc, ch-1, turn. (14 sts)

RND 34: Sc next 8 sts, hdc next, 2 dc next 4, hdc last st, sl st top beg hdc, fasten off. (18 sts)

RND 35: With Cream thread and 6 hook join in end of 1st ch formed rnd 19, ch-1, hdc sa st as beg ch-1, hdc next 4 ch, hdc next 13 sts (form 2nd leg opening), sl st top beg hdc, ch-1, turn. (18 sts)

RND 36-48: Rep rnd 20-33. End rnd 48 fasten off.

SOLE (MAKE TWO):

RND 1: With Black and 6 hook ch-4, sc 2nd ch from hook, sc next, 2 sc last, turn piece so you are now working across the bottom of the foundation ch (in bottom of sts just made), sc across, sl st top beg sc, ch-1, turn. (6 sts)

RND 2: 2 sc next st, sc next, 2 sc next 2, sc next, 2 sc last st, sl st top beg sc, ch-1, turn. (10 sts)

RND 3: 2 sc next st, sc next 2, 2 sc next 3, sc next 2, 2 sc last 2 sts, sl st top beg sc, fasten off. (16 sts)

Stuff body and sew one sole to bottom ea leg.

SHORTS:

RND 1: With Navy and 6 hook ch-32, sl st to form a ring, ch-1, hdc ea ch around, sl st top beg hdc, ch-1, turn. (32 sts)

RND 2: Hdc ea st around, sl st top beg hdc, turn.

RND 3: Ch-7, count over 16 sts from join, sl st that st, ch-1, hdc ea ch and next 16 sts, sl st top beg hdc, ch-1, turn. (1st leg hole formed) (23 sts)

RND 4-6: Hdc ea st around, sl st top beg hdc, ch-1, turn. End rnd 6 fasten off.

RND 7: With Navy and 6 hook join in bottom 1st ch of ch-7, ch-1, hdc sa st as beg ch-1, hdc next 6 ch, hdc next 16 sts, sl st top beg hdc, ch-1, turn. (23 sts)

RND 8-10: Hdc ea st around, sl st top beg hdc, ch-1, turn. End rnd 10 fasten off.

TOP:

ROW 1: With Red and 6 hook join in join of rnd 10 of shorts, ch-1, hdc sa st as beg ch-1, hdc ea st across, ch-1, turn. (32 sts)

ROW 2-3: Hdc ea st across, ch-1, turn.

ROW 4: (Hdc next 9 sts, hdc dec next 2 sts) twice, hdc last 10 sts, ch-1, turn. (30 sts)

ROW 5: (Hdc next 6 sts, hdc dec next 2 sts) 3 times, hdc last 6 sts, ch-1, turn. (27 sts)

ROW 6: (Hdc next 5 sts, hdc dec next 2, hdc next 5), sl st next 3, rep bet (), ch-1, turn. (22 sts)
ROW 7: Hdc next 9 sts, hdc dec next 2, leave remaining sts unworked, ch-1, turn. (10 sts)

ROW 8: Hdc dec next 2 sts, hdc next 3, hdc dec next 2, hdc last 3 sts, ch-1, turn. (8 sts)

ROW 9: Hdc next 2 sts, hdc dec next 2 sts, hdc next 2, hdc dec last 2 sts, fasten off. (6 sts)

ROW 10: With Red and 6 hook join in end row 6, ch-1, hdc sa st as beg ch-1, hdc next 8, hdc dec next 2, leave remaining sts unworked, ch-1, turn. (10 sts)

ROW 11-12: Rep row 8-9. End row 12 fasten off.

Place legs inside short’s legs and pull onto doll. Sew back of shirt closed.

YOLK:

ROW 1: With Red and 6 hook ch-14, hdc 3rd ch from hook, hdc ea ch across, ch-1, turn. (12 sts)

ROW 2-3: Hdc ea st across, ch-1, turn.

ROW 4: Hdc next 3 sts, leave remaining sts unworked, ch-1, turn. (3 sts)

ROW 5: Hdc ea st across, ch-1, turn.

ROW 6: Hdc dec next st, hdc dec last 2 sts, ch-1, turn. (2 sts)

ROW 7-8: rep row 5.

ROW 9: Hdc dec next 2 sts, ch-1, turn. (1 st)

ROW 10-11: Rep row 5. End row 11 fasten off.

ROW 12: With Red and 6 hook join in end row 3, ch-1, hdc sa st as beg ch-1, hdc next 2 sts, leave remaining sts unworked, ch-1, turn. (3 sts)

ROW 13-19: Rep row 5-11. End row 19 fasten off.

Sew around neck edge of shirt.

YOLK STRIPE:

ROW 1: With Navy and 6 hook ch-2, sc 2nd ch from hook, ch-1, turn. (1st)

ROW 2-13: Sc only st, ch-1, turn. End row 13 fasten off.

Sew stripe across back of yolk.

SLEEVES (MAKE TWO):
With Red and 6 hook ch-3, sl st to form a ring.

RND 1: Ch-1, work 10 hdc in ring, sl st top beg hdc, ch-1, turn. (10 sts)

RND 2-8: Hdc ea st around, sl st top beg hdc, ch-1, turn.

RND 9: (Hdc dec next 2 sts, hdc next 3 sts) twice, join Navy, fasten off Red, sl st top beg hdc, ch-1, turn. (8 sts)

RND 10: Hdc ea st around, join Cream, fasten off Navy, sl st top beg hdc, ch-1, turn.

RND 11-12: Hdc ea st around, sl st top beg hdc, ch-1, turn. End rnd 12 lay piece flat and sl st through both thickness’ to close, fasten off.

Sew one sleeve to either side of doll at shoulders.

HAIR:

With needle and double strand of embroidery floss make small lps over the captain’s head for his hair, knotting and re-threading as needed.

FACE:

Carefully draw on eyes and mouth in black fabric paint. Make a triangle nose in red fabric paint, let dry completely.
